I think this is the first one I've seen that had been upgraded.. 

Note: the tag says 216-3 not sure what Hawk number 2 means as all saws start with the number 2 but the 16 means it's the 16 inch saw.. the -3 means it's a belt driven saw with 3 different speeds.. however the photos of the saw shows it having the updated power switch and the variable speed controller.. they used to offer upgrades but I've never seen one until this saw..

Some of the smaller saws did have longer arms and the arms hang off the back of the saw quite a ways.. I often wondered if some of the 16" saws just used the arms from a 20" saw and hang them out the back farther.. Not sure but some of them just look odd like that.. even the 12 and 14 inch saws look that way.. My brain isn't functioning well but it seems to me like they'd have to drill the arm mounting hole in the different spot then wouldn't they..
